Through eloquent descriptions of former truck drivers, El Habre presents The Lebanon of the 1960s to the present day. They were once young, thrived on adventure and had choices. In the 1960s and 70s thousands of young Lebanese men left their villages and made a new life in Beirut. Truck driving became a lifestyle, income, money, and a vibrant urban life.

RAMBA ZAMBA is a film about inclusion, integration and participation based on the theater Rambazamba from Berlin, which is an example of how the same works in this case of disabled and non-disabled people / actors at best. A theater that has been living and working out this inclusive, integrative togetherness impressively every day for thirty years now. 19-year-old Luisa travels to Mexico to search for her Mexican roots, which her mother kept secret from her. She wants to find her grandfather, whom she has never met. All she knows is that he lived in a small mountain town in Mexico and that the name is “Villa”. What she doesn't know is that the famous Mexican revolutionary from 1910 has the same name and that every Mexican knows the name of the national hero.
